How We Met

08.13.2016

We met in Charleston at a friend's wedding. I answered two important questions that evening for Shawn which I ended up answering correctly. We hit it off pretty well and talked about a variety of topics that evening. It felt as though I had been catching up with an old friend. We exchanged numbers and he took me out on our very first date one week later. We have basically been doing long distance ever since we met. We're happy to finally put an end to it!

The Proposal

07.12.2020

Shawn and I love visiting new cities together (prior to COVID). We both realized that we hadn't been back to Charleston - which is the city we met at. Let's rewind to the week prior - July 4th weekend. I had it in my mind that Shawn was going to propose that weekend but sadly he didn't. I won't lie and say I was cool with it because deep down I was bummed out and he knew it. Fast forward to a week later, he planned a special weekend in Charleston. I went into that week with low expectations. We had a nice little lunch at Poe's Tavern on Sullivan's Island and we went to IOP to spend the rest of the afternoon at the beach. We went to dinner at Tavern & Table along Shem Creek. The food was delicious and the view was so pretty. We visited the spot we met at and it brought back so many memories. It was such a wonderful and perfect evening. No proposal. So I drifted away to sleep that night and woke up the next morning ready to explore some more. Shawn had made reservations at Page's Okra Grill but received a phone call that morning saying that our reservations were cancelled because they were short-staffed that day. So off to Plan B - which was to look for a new restaurant. I will admit that Shawn is very good at finding restaurants. We ended up going to Butcher & Bee - another fabulous restaurant. I was oblivious to the fact that Shawn had the ring in his pocket the entire time. Afterwards, we drove around downtown Charleston to kill some time and then made moves to The Angel Oak Tree on John's Island. It was fascinating seeing the tree together and all its grandeur. It has withstood a lot of natural disasters, wars, etc. and there it stands at 400 years old. Shawn found a park bench off to the side and we sat and talked. The next thing I know he's on one knee and I'm crying. We sealed the deal by putting another love lock on the bridge next to the original one we put before he moved away in 2017. It was definitely a weekend to remember!
